Transaction d2c63349527a232b7c07316f591269e8c4d20606001f8662cb8721f524072f7b
1 Input
1 Output
-
d2c63349527a232b7c07316f591269e8c4d20606001f8662cb8721f524072f7b:0
- value
- 488780
- script pubkey
- OP_0 OP_PUSHBYTES_20 dd92cfcbdffdb57bcc29ee69c4877e521c736a9e
- address
- bc1qmkfvlj7llk6hhnpfae5ufpm72gw8x657y2hcd9